Arnold Has Kentucky Visit Set

By Phil Kornblut
DL Arterio Arnold (6-3 270) of Greenville plans to take an official visit to Kentucky January 4th. Kentucky is one of his offers along with Maryland, Marshall and Newberry. He's also drawing interest from NC State and has the Wildcats and Wolfpack at the top of his list right now. Arnold had 120 tackles and 7 sacks this season.
